Cash App Founder Allegedly Murdered Over Relationship With Attacker’s Sister
View Source | April 14, 2023 8:11 pm
- Nima Momeni, who is accused of killing Bob Lee, stabbed the Cash App founder with a kitchen knife in an attack that city prosecutors described as “planned” and “deliberate” in court documents NBC Bay Area released Friday.
- Shortly before the murder, the two men argued over the suspect’s married sister, Khazar, before Momeni reportedly drove Lee to a “secluded area” of the city, stabbed him three times and fled, leaving Lee “to slowly die,” the documents alleged.
- Hours before his murder, Nima had grilled Lee about his relationship with Khazar, who is married to a prominent local plastic surgeon, demanding to know whether she’d been ‘doing drugs’ or anything ‘inappropriate’ while spending time with him.
